1,721,109 research outputs found

    Proceedings of the 6th international workshop on middleware tools, services and run-time support for networked embedded systems

    No full text
    Welcome to the proceedings of the 6th International Workshop on Middleware Tools, Services and Run-time Support for Networked Embedded Systems (MidSens'10). This year's workshop builds on the success of MidSens'06 in Melbourne, MidSens'07 in Newport Beach, MidSens'08 in Leuven, MidSens'09 in Urbana-Champaign and MidSens'10 in Bangalore. This year's workshop took place in Lisbon, Portugal on December 12th 2011. The MidSens workshop series has contributed to the definition of appropriate middleware architectures and programming models for networked embedded systems. This year's workshop continues this tradition with four excellent papers. The paper by Seeger et al. reviews practical issues arising from a real-world sensor network deployment. Matthys et al. contribute language support for modeling dynamism in sensor networks. Raychoudhury et al. introduce a novel approach for querying pervasive devices. Finally, Cecílio et al. provide mechanisms to configure and manage heterogeneous sensor network systems.status: Publishe

    DAViM: a dynamically adaptable virtual machine for sensor networks

    Full text link
    Sensor networks are being deployed for substantial periods of activity, and are being used by multiple applications with possibly diverse requirements. Since manually upgrading or updating sensor software is often impossible, run-time software reconfiguration represents a considerable success factor for many practical usage scenarios of sensor networks. This paper presents DAViM, the Distrinet Adaptable Virtual Machine and describes how it allows to customize sensor behavior, to extend its functionality and to execute multiple applications in parallel. We have evaluated the proposed architecture by implementing a proof-of-concept prototype on micaZ hardware. First results indicate that it is already feasible to run the DAViM core on micaZ hardware, while memory requirements of the full DAViM implementation are close enough to fit on more recent sensor hardware.sponsorship: ACMstatus: Publishe

    On the integration of sensor networks and general purpose IT infrastructure

    Full text link
    Integrating sensor networks with general purpose IT infrastructure has been confirmed as a complex problem in the development and management of industrial sensor applications. This integration is complex because a single general purpose application queries multiple sensor networks and a single sensor network has to serve multiple applications. This paper identifies three challenges that need to be addressed by middleware in order to enable this integration: federated management, interoperability and adaptability across the whole infrastructure. The paper presents a taxonomy of middleware solutions and positions the identified challenges in a survey of state-of-the-art middleware research we conducted earlier. By looking at sensor network middleware from an application (business) perspective, we come to the conclusion that time may have come to consolidate middleware efforts presented during the past years.status: Publishe

    Flexible integration of data qualities in wireless sensor networks

    Full text link
    Wireless sensor networks have been confirmed as a valuable asset to deploy in an increasing number of real-world business scenarios. The existence of several run-time reconfigurable component models for networked embedded systems facilitates this as they enable developers to build complete end-to-end systems composed of reusable building blocks. However, the integration of sensor networks with enterprise environments is not straightforward as it requires that several long-standing challenges related to data quality management and security be addressed. This paper advocates a high-level policy-based approach to more easily support the specification and enforcement of these non-functional requirements in existing component compositions for network embedded systems. We have realized and evaluated a prototype of this framework for the LooCI component model.status: Publishe

    DARMA: adaptable service and resource management for wireless sensor networks

    Full text link
    This paper argues that service oriented architectures provide a good mechanism for managing outside interaction with software resources on wireless sensor networks. Specifically, this paper introduces a lightweight service platform designed to meet the specific characteristics of wireless sensor networks. The proposed architecture provides lightweight, yet flexible service-level agreements, together with adaptive management of sensor network resources. Critically for resource constrained sensor networks, our framework ensures that services are shared in an optimal manner between multiple client applications, while providing autonomic mechanisms to reason about fault tolerance and optimization. Furthermore, our approach actively promotes point of action processing which provides significant benefits in both embedded and enterprise deployments. We illustrate the appropriateness of the proposed architecture through a prototype implementation and evaluation using the LooCI component model and the SunSPOT platform.sponsorship: IFIP USENIXstatus: Publishe

    Language and middleware support for dynamism in wireless sensor and actuator network applications

    No full text
    Nowadays, advances in wireless sensing and actuation technology allow for reasonable amounts of application logic to be embedded inside wireless sensor networks. Such applications are more autonomous, but also significantly more complex to program and manage. First, in-network adaptations need to be supported due to the long-lived nature of the network. Second, the intrinsic dynamism of the network challenges how applications interact with each other. Third, as applications become more complex, coordinating their interactions becomes more difficult. This paper explores how the integration of an event-based component middleware, a policy-based management system, and a domain-specific coordination language gives rise to comprehensive support for developing and managing this new breed of applications. © 2011 ACM.status: Publishe

    Trusted Operations On Mobile Phones

    No full text
    The widespread use of mobile devices has allowed the development of participatory sensing systems that capture various types of data using the existing sensors on mobile devices in order to upload the data to cloud based services for later use. Gathering data from such sources requires a mechanism to establish trust on the sensor data. For example an application may require a proof of authenticity of sensor readings originating from anonymous sources. Establishment of trust on the sensor data has been addressed in the literature. However, in many cases this sensor data needs to be preprocessed on the device itself before being uploaded to the target server. This processing could include resizing of images, hiding identifiable faces and sensitive data in images, anonymization of GPS data etc. while ensuring the chain of trust from data capture to the delivery of data to the consumer. There is a need for a framework that provides a means to implement arbitrary operations to be performed on trusted sensor data while guaranteeing the authenticity of the data. This paper presents the design and implementation of a framework that allows the capture of trusted sensor data, the development of trusted operations on sensor data, and provides a mechanism for performing predefined trusted operations on the sensor data such that the chain of trust is maintained. Evaluation shows that the performance of the proposed system is reasonable and that the trust guarantees are strong.sponsorship: This research is partially funded by the research fund KU Leu- ven, the ICON-SeRGIo project and the HI 2 -DT/Universal4Mobile project.status: Publishe

    Going Beyond Counting First Authors in Author Co-citation Analysis

    Full text link
    The present study examines one of the fundamental aspects of author co-citation analysis (ACA) - the way co-citation counts are defined. Co-citation counting provides the data on which all subsequent statistical analyses and mappings are based, and we compare ACA results based on two different types of co-citation counting - the traditional type that only counts the first one among a cited work's authors on the one hand and a non-traditional type that takes into account the first 5 authors of a cited work on the other hand. Results indicate that the picture produced through this non-traditional author co-citation counting contains more coherent author groups and is therefore considerably clearer. However, this picture represents fewer specialties in the research field being studied than that produced through the traditional first-author co-citation counting when the same number of top-ranked authors is selected and analyzed. Reasons for these effects are discussed

    CRAM: Robust Medium Access Control for LPWAN using Cryptographic Frequency Hopping

    No full text
    Low power wide area networks (LPWANs) are being applied in many Internet of Things applications around the globe. These technologies offer economic coverage of wide areas, while retaining low power operation. LoRaWAN is a key technology in this space, with a world-wide presence and millions of devices deployed in the field. Despite this early success, recent research has shown that LoRa performs poorly in dense deployments with a high degree of contention. Furthermore, LoRa is not robust against selective jamming attacks. In this paper, we propose CRAM: a cryptographic frequency hopping MAC protocol designed for the LoRa physical layer that reduces contention by fairly exploiting all available frequency space, while making it significantly more difficult to perform selective jamming. Our evaluation shows that CRAM significantly reduces contention, thereby dramatically increasing scalability and reliability in comparison to the standard LoRa protocol.sponsorship: This research is partially funded by the research fund KU Leuven and the Flemish Research Programme Cybersecurity. (KU Leuven, Flemish Research Programme Cybersecurity)status: Publishe
    corecore